Find the height of a cuboid whose volume is 540cu.cm and base area is 90sq.cm
Answer:
6 cm
Step-by-step explanation:
Vcuboid = lwh
⇒ h = Vcuboid ÷ lw
∴ h = 540 cm³ ÷ 90 cm²
⇒ h = 6 cm

Kevin from Pullman was offered a deal to write story problems for ST2 publishing Company. For every 5 he wrote he was paid $12.00. How much did Kevin get paid per problem?
Answer: $2.40
Step-by-step explanation:
If Kevin gets 12 dollars for every 5 problems, we will need to divide 12 by 5 to find the unit rate; how much Kevin gets for each problem.
12 ÷ 5 = 2.4, and in dollars it is equal to $2.40. Because of this, Kevin is paid $2.40 for each problem he makes for the ST2 publishing Company.

The sum of three numbers is 105. The third number is 2 times the first. The first number is 5 less than the second. What are the numbers?
Answer:
The second number = 30
The first number = 25
The third number = 50
Step-by-step explanation:
Let
The second number = x
The first number = x - 5
The third number = 2(x - 5)
Total = 105
105 = x + (x - 5) + 2(x - 5)
105 = x + x - 5 + 2x - 10
105 = 4x - 15
105 + 15 = 4x
120 = 4x
x = 120/4
x = 30
The second number = x
= 30
The first number = x - 5
= 30 - 5
= 25
The third number = 2(x - 5)
= 2(30 - 5)
= 2(25)
= 50
